OK, we here at TMZ are stoked. None other than Patty Hearst (if you don't know who she is, you should) contacted us today about a story the TV show "The Insider" is reportedly airing tomorrow -- that Hearst is giving advice to Paris Hilton about doing hard time. Hearst spoke with Harvey Levin today (it's 100% her), and here's her letter:

Dear TMZ,

Imagine my surprise upon learning of the "advice" I had been giving Paris Hilton. In spite of reports to the contrary, I can assure you that I have not had any contact with Paris (or any member of her family) regarding her upcoming jail time, or any other matter. Like Governor Schwarzenegger, I have had many more important things to think about.

However, since I'm thinking about it now, I must say that my heart goes out to the inmates of the Century Regional Detention Center. Forty-five days with Paris Hilton and the attendant publicity seems like cruel and unusual punishment to me. Perhaps THEY should be petitioning the Governor for relief?

OK, that wasn't nice. But seriously, if Paris really wants my advice it's this: Read Candy Spelling's letter several times and take her advice to heart.

--Patricia Hearst
